Clerkenwell Design Week is the UK's most-awaited design festival for creatives. The festival is a celebration of design, bringing together renowned designers, leading brands, and industry experts to infuse the British capital with exciting installations, industry-leading conversation and a creative buzz. But it is not just fun and games, Clerkenwell Design Week hosts intelligent industry panels and workshops to help creatives improve their skillset and deepen their understanding of their industry.
For interior designers, Clerkenwell Design Week is an invaluable opportunity to learn from industry experts, take note of emerging trends and reinvigorate their passion for their craft. Here's how to make the most of Clerkenwell Design Week 2023 as an interior designer.

Sustainable Living: Don’t Move, Improve! - Homes with Green Ambitions

When: 23 May 2023, 14:00 - 15:00
Where: Spa Fields Park, EC1R 0JX
Speakers: Marie-Louise Schembri, Anna Beckett, Mark Rist, Natalie Savva, Ben Hayes, Kaowen Ho, and Theo Games Petrohilos
Everyone in the interior design industry has a responsibility to incorporate more sustainable practices—this is your opportunity to learn how.
Finalists of the annual sustainable design competition, Don't Move, Improve! will be showcasing their designs at Clerkenwell Design Week. Explore active design solutions that use natural, long-lasting, and renewable materials to reduce carbon emissions without compromising on liveability, materiality, and uniqueness.

PANTONE: The Art of Living – Colour Trends for Home & Interiors 2024

When: 24 May 2023, 14:00 - 15:00
Where: Spa Fields Park, EC1R 0JX
Chairperson: Carola Seybold and Jane Boddy
The world is waking up to the importance of colour in design and how it impacts our mood—can you read colour?
This colour trend forecasting session is hosted by none other than Pantone, a leading source of colour expertise. Attendees will benefit from an invaluable lesson in colour trends for the year ahead, as well as how to bring these colours to life across multiple materials and bridge the gap between the digital colour world and the real world.

Biophilic Design in Practice

When: 24 May 2023, 15:00 - 16:00
Where: Spa Fields Park, EC1R 0JX
Speakers: Sam McCarthy
The impact of biophilic design on our mental health is undeniably positive, now it is time to harness that power in your own designs. Sam McCarthy invites you to learn the key principles of indoor planting, its benefits, and how to build effective greenery into your interior designs.

BIID: Flexible Working and the Rise of Hybrid Hospitality Spaces

When: 24 May 2023, 16:00 - 17:00
Where: Spa Fields Park, EC1R 0JX
Speakers: Anna Burles, Tala Ojuolape, and Harriet Forde
A new way of living, and thus designing, has emerged. Spaces in the hospitality sector, hotels, restaurants, bars etc. are adapting to new social attitudes by rethinking the design of their interiors.
This talk will explore how interior designers can successfully adapt to a changing market and delve into the question: how do you create spaces that promote better productivity, collaboration, and creativity?
